“Breast Milk Baby” Breastfeeding Doll Heading To US Retailers

17.10.94

In a press release yesterday, Alicante, Spain-based Toys Berjuan announced their commitment to give their babies breast milk doll Stateside after it sold well abroad. The company generated more than $ 2 million in sales since the dolls were first published in Spain four years ago.

"Even before we issued the dolls in Europe, we received e-mails, letters, phone calls and messages of breastfeeding advocates in all states," said Toys Berjuan 'U.S. spokesman Dennis Lewis an interview I conducted yesterday.He added that the doll already received formal approval from the Spanish organization FEDALMA breastfeeding and the support of members of other international organizations who are breastfeeding.

The nursing doll arrives on the U.S. toy scene amidst controversy

by Dominika Osmolska Psy.D.

A controversial toy is about to cross the Atlantic and make a burpy, ahem, bumpy, landing here. It’s a baby doll which imitates a human infant’s breastfeeding. It comes with a special halter top (for the little girl playing with her doll) with two flowers positioned where nipples would be, and makes suckling sounds when its mouth is brought close to sensors embedded in the flowers.

This doll also comes with a wallop of outraged statements by critics who deem it inappropriate as a toy for young children.

Honestly, I was not sure where the acrimony was coming from in a world which has long accepted peeing dolls, and even pooping ones. Seriously, people, we are talking pooping here. Not that there is anything wrong with having a bowel movement – so how is it that a nursing doll is somehow more “obscene” than an excreting one?
